What is Crime Mapping Software?
Crime mapping software is a digital solution that collects, analyzes, and visualizes crime-related data on geographic maps. It enables agencies to identify patterns, detect hotspots, monitor criminal activity, and optimize patrol strategies.
Unlike static reports or spreadsheets, crime mapping provides an interactive view of incidents, allowing officers and command staff to understand exactly where crimes are occurring and how patterns evolve over time.
The software typically integrates with multiple data sources, including:
- Computer-Aided Dispatch (CAD)
- Records Management Systems (RMS)
- 911 call data
- Officer reports
- CCTV and surveillance systems
- License Plate Recognition (LPR)
- Public safety databases
- GIS mapping tools
These integrations provide a comprehensive operational picture that supports smarter decision-making.

How Crime Mapping Supports Smarter Resource Allocation
1. Identifies Crime Hotspots
One of the biggest advantages of a crime mapping system is hotspot analysis.
The system automatically identifies areas experiencing higher-than-average criminal activity, including:
- Burglaries
- Vehicle thefts
- Assaults
- Drug-related crimes
- Vandalism
- Robberies
Instead of assigning patrols uniformly, commanders can increase officer presence in these high-risk locations.
This targeted deployment often deters crime before incidents occur.
2. Enables Data-Driven Patrol Planning
Traditional patrol assignments frequently rely on historical knowledge or manual scheduling.
Crime mapping replaces guesswork with data.
Using historical and real-time information, supervisors can determine:
- Where patrols should begin
- Which neighborhoods require additional officers
- Peak crime hours
- Weekend versus weekday patterns
- Seasonal crime trends
The result is more efficient patrol coverage and better use of available personnel.
3. Improves Emergency Response
When integrated with Real Time Crime Center Technology, crime mapping provides dispatchers and command centers with live situational awareness.
Agencies can instantly view:
- Active incidents
- Nearby officers
- Previous crimes in the area
- Camera locations
- Traffic conditions
- High-risk zones
This allows dispatch teams to send the closest and most appropriate resources, significantly reducing response times.
4. Supports Predictive Policing Strategies
Many offenses follow recurring geographic and temporal patterns.
Crime mapping software analyzes:
- Historical incidents
- Crime frequency
- Repeat offender activity
- Environmental factors
- Time-of-day trends
These insights help agencies anticipate where future incidents are likely to occur and proactively deploy resources before crimes happen.
5. Enhances Special Event Planning
Large gatherings require careful operational planning.
Examples include:
- Sporting events
- Festivals
- Political rallies
- Concerts
- Community celebrations
Crime mapping helps agencies analyze previous event data and identify areas requiring additional:
- Officers
- Traffic management
- Surveillance
- Emergency medical support
- Crowd control
This minimizes operational risks while maximizing public safety.
6. Optimizes Investigative Resources
Investigators benefit from visual crime analysis that links related incidents.
A crime mapping system helps identify:
- Repeat offense locations
- Similar crime patterns
- Geographic clusters
- Suspect travel routes
- Connections between multiple cases
This enables investigative teams to prioritize cases and allocate detectives more effectively.
